Q: Is 111,514 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 111,514 is a composite number.

Why is 111,514 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 111,514 can be evenly divided by 1 2 13 26 4,289 8,578 55,757 and 111,514, with no remainder.

Since 111,514 cannot be divided by just 1 and 111,514, it is a composite number.
